Chef Matteo Carboni from the culinary institute Academia Barilla will show us how to prepare the dessert Tiramisù rich and velvety Italian masterpiece everyone will love.
Tiramisù an airy mélange of ladyfingers dipped in a coffee mixture, layered with soft mascarpone and topped with a dusting of cocoa powder.

This nontraditional tiramisu is a great choice for a summertime dessert. It still has layers of coffee-dipped ladyfingers, but in this variation they alternate with a creamy Philadelphia cream cheese filling and lots of fresh strawberries.
